All in the family: Phoenix felon and his parents plead guilty in $2.2M COVID cash grab

Between 2020 and 2024, the family submitted fraudulent applications for non-existent businesses with zero employees to siphon emergency pandemic funding into personal real estate purchases.
All three family members face decades in federal prison on bank fraud, wire fraud, money laundering and gun charges — plus millions of dollars in fines — when they are sentenced this fall.
His parents both pleaded guilty on July 24 to the wire fraud, bank fraud and money laundering conspiracy charges.
The entire family now faces heavy federal prison time.
What's next:The family is scheduled to be sentenced in Phoenix, with Mohammed Maio appearing on Sept. 28 and his parents appearing on Oct. 5.
